The Point Reyes Open Studios Group (PROS) was established in 1997 to promote the work of artists living around Tomales Bay. The group is made up of emerging artists and those who have enjoyed long and successful careers, those who exhibit locally and those whose work is in collections and galleries around the world. While much of the work produced celebrates the natural beauty of the Point Reyes wilderness area, a diversity of styles is represented including representational, figurative, abstract, impressionistic, realistic, functional and fun.  For more information about the artists: http://www.pointreyesart.com/artists
